MVR generates and selects non-linear regression models. It was written in the Matlab language and intended to be used as an open-source code.
Introduction
This software is intended a curve-fitting tool. The models (curves) are generated using the set of primitive functions. The fields applications are biology, physics, ecology, economics, etc.
Mathematical modelling has two issues: first, to create a model of a dynamic system using knowledge and second, to discover a model and knowledge using the measured data. So there are the model-driven and the data-driven approaches, and each one has its own strengths and weaknesses. The first one gives models that could be interpreted by experts in a field of application but usually they have poor prediction quality. The second one gives models of good quality but often too complex and non-interpretable by experts. The suggested approach gathers strong sides of these two: the result the model could be explained and it relies on the measured data. It allows getting the model with fair quality and generalization ability in comparison to universal models.
